Menshikova, A. A. - Coping Behavior of Pregnant Women with Cancer
|
|
pp. 42-48
|
Abstract: The article is devoted to the study of coping behavior of pregnant women with cancer. It is found that pregnant
women with cancer use passive ways of coping with life difficulties more often than conventionally healthy pregnant
women. It is established that there is a certain dependency between coping behavior of pregnant women with cancer
and their personal traits as well as features of their social and family functions.

Sherkova, T. A. - Ancient Egyptian God of Knowledge and Balance Thoth: Historical and Psychological Aspect
of Transient Ceremonies
|
|
pp. 23-33
|
Abstract: Mythological motive of a soul transiting into the world of the dead is one of the most radical techniques of
analytical psychology when correcting the psychological structure and preparing the personality for future transformation.
In extreme situations our unconsciousness sends messengers from the Numen world – archetype images
of helpers and conductors leading us towards the light of consciousness. Representing the idea of ‘united’ opposites,
ancient Egyptian god Thoth had a wide range of knowledge – writing and counting in the first place. Being the god
of magic, it is him who was asked to take the soul of the dead to the other world, towards the light of the gods’ world.
